The Arc Nemesis: Finding and ‘Betraying’ Poetic Structure [Phillip B. Williams]

When does a poem’s true identity become clear to us? What is the poem beneath the poem? In this workshop we will define and identify the elusive arc of a poem, which is the point in the poem where rests the vein-matter that gives life to the entire poem. We will read and discuss poems by the likes of Yusef Komunyakaa, Carl Phillips, and Ladan Osman in order to make ourselves comfortable with what an arc is and how it works. We will conclude with a writing exercise to get you into good practice of turning your head away in order to get a better look at and feel for the heart of the poem.
